Home Water Filtration in Denver, CO
Home water filtration services involve installing systems that improve the quality of tap water throughout a property. These services typically cover projects such as installing whole-house filtration units, under-sink filters, or point-of-use systems to remove contaminants like chlorine, sediment, heavy metals, and other impurities. Property owners often seek these services to ensure cleaner, better-tasting water for drinking, cooking, and bathing, as well as to protect plumbing fixtures and appliances from mineral buildup and corrosion.
Before requesting home water filtration services, property owners usually want to understand the types of filtration options available and which system best suits their water quality concerns. It’s helpful to consider the source of the water, any specific contaminants present, and the desired level of filtration. Additionally, understanding maintenance requirements, system lifespan, and potential impacts on water pressure can assist in making an informed decision about the most appropriate water treatment solution for the home.

Common Home Water Filtration Jobs
Whole House Water Filtration - improves water quality for every tap in the home.
Point-of-Use Filters - provides clean drinking water at a specific faucet or appliance.
Reverse Osmosis Systems - removes contaminants for high-quality, safe drinking water.
Sediment and Dirt Removal - reduces particles that can clog pipes and damage appliances.
Water Softening Systems - minimizes hard water buildup and prevents scale formation.
Maintenance and Filter Replacement - ensures ongoing system performance and water purity.
Home Water Filtration Questions
What is home water filtration? Home water filtration involves installing systems that remove impurities and contaminants from tap water, providing cleaner and better-tasting water for everyday use.
What types of water filtration systems are available? Common options include point-of-use filters, whole-house systems, and reverse osmosis units, each designed to target specific water quality issues.
How can water filtration improve property water quality? Water filtration reduces common contaminants such as chlorine, sediment, lead, and bacteria, leading to clearer, safer water for drinking and household use.
What should property owners consider when choosing a water filtration system? Factors include water quality concerns, household size, and installation requirements to select the most suitable filtration solution.
